b) a bug is moving back and forth on a straight path. the velocity of the bug is given by ( v(t)=t^{2}-3 t ). find the average acceleration of the bug over the interval ( 1,4 ).
Step1: Recall the formula for average acceleration
The formula for average acceleration \(a_{avg}=\frac{v(t_2)-v(t_1)}{t_2 - t_1}\), where \(t_1 = 1\) and \(t_2=4\)
Step2: Find \(v(1)\) and \(v(4)\)
Given \(v(t)=t^{2}-3t\)
For \(t = 1\): \(v(1)=1^{2}-3\times1=1 - 3=-2\)
For \(t = 4\): \(v(4)=4^{2}-3\times4=16 - 12 = 4\)
Step3: Calculate the average acceleration
Substitute into the formula: \(a_{avg}=\frac{v(4)-v(1)}{4 - 1}=\frac{4-(-2)}{3}=\frac{4 + 2}{3}=\frac{6}{3}=2\)
